"Miguel Cabrera wasn't in the starting lineup for Wednesday night's game against the Royals.
He's starting something else.
And maybe somewhere else, instead of first base, that is.
Reporting for early work despite a scheduled game off, Cabrera took grounders at third as the Tigers began, in manager Jim Leyland's words, "to leave no stone unturned."
"It felt good," Cabrera said. "That's my natural position. You have to be ready for everything."
There's only one reason for Cabrera to be taking grounders at third.
It's not preparation for the division series.
It's also not for the American League Championship Series if the Tigers get that far."
